Hello and welcome to the NotACast, the one true chapter-by-chapter podcast going through A Song of Ice and Fire! In this episode, Jaime finally tells the full story of how he became the Kingslayer, right before having dinner with Roose Bolton, an up-and-coming Kingslayer.
